...Real Drop. After analyzing the latest results, Sam McCandless, director of admissions testing for the College Entrance Examination Board, says the decline is "real." He insists that previous rationalizations-lower scores might be caused by technical changes in the SATs or by greater numbers of poor and minority students taking the tests-do not hold up. The reason for the drop, says McCandless: a decline in students' "developed reasoning ability...
